摘要
In this paper, two novel easily available probes based on rhodamine B and beta-C-glycoside were synthesized and characterized by H-1 NMR, C-13 NMR and elemental analysis. Sensor 1 exhibited very high sensitivity and selectivity toward Hg2+ over other metal ions, due to the opening of the Spiro ring in thiooxorhodamine B caused by Hg2+ through desulfurization. The binding analysis using Job's plot suggested 1:1 stoichiometry for the complexes formed for Hg2+ The fluorescent probe is pH independent in medium condition and common interferent ions do not show any interference with the Hg2+ determination. It is anticipated that 1 could be a good candidate probe and has potential application for Hg2+ determination. (C) 2016 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
